The Core Impact: Bread and Blood Sugar
One of the most significant ways bread affects your blood is through its carbohydrate content and subsequent impact on blood glucose levels. The glycemic index (GI) is a key measure, indicating how quickly a food can raise blood sugar. Refined white bread has a high GI, causing a rapid spike in blood sugar levels, while whole-grain breads generally have a more gradual effect.
Whole Grains vs. Refined Grains
Refined bread, like white bread, is made from flour stripped of the nutrient-rich bran and germ, leaving only the starchy endosperm. This process removes vital fiber, vitamins, and minerals. Without fiber to slow digestion, the carbohydrates are broken down quickly into glucose, leading to a swift rise in blood sugar. This can overwhelm the body's insulin response, potentially leading to insulin resistance over time.
Conversely, whole-grain bread contains all parts of the grain—the bran, germ, and endosperm. The fiber in whole grains slows the absorption of sugar, resulting in a more moderate and stable blood glucose response. A consistent intake of whole grains has been linked to a reduced risk of type 2 diabetes and improved insulin sensitivity.
The Hidden Threat: Sodium and Blood Pressure
Many consumers are unaware that commercially produced bread is a primary source of sodium in the diet. The Centers for Disease Control and Prevention (CDC) identifies bread and rolls as a top source of sodium, and this excess salt intake can significantly raise blood pressure. High blood pressure, or hypertension, is a major risk factor for heart disease and stroke.
How Salt in Bread Affects Your Body
High sodium levels impair the kidneys' ability to filter excess fluid from the bloodstream. This causes blood volume to increase, putting extra pressure on artery walls and forcing the heart to work harder to pump blood. The effect of sodium can be subtle but compounds over time, making it a critical factor for long-term cardiovascular health. When choosing bread, reading the nutrition label for sodium content is essential, especially since many people consume multiple slices throughout the day.
Inflammation and the Bloodstream
Chronic, low-grade inflammation is a contributing factor to numerous health conditions, including heart disease and diabetes. Refined carbohydrates found in white bread can promote inflammation in the body. When consumed, these high-glycemic foods trigger a cascade of reactions that fuel the production of inflammatory messengers. Conversely, the fiber and phytonutrients in whole grains possess anti-inflammatory properties, helping to counteract this effect.

Making Healthy Choices
Choosing healthier bread can be a simple but impactful change for your blood health. Here are some tips:
- Read the Label: The first ingredient should be a "whole" grain, such as "100% whole wheat flour." Don't be fooled by labels like "multigrain" or "wheat bread," which may contain mostly refined flour.
- Watch the Sodium: Compare sodium content across brands. Some healthier, thin-sliced options and Ezekiel breads have lower sodium levels.
- Consider Sprouted Grains: Breads like Ezekiel are made from sprouted grains and legumes, which can enhance nutrient bioavailability and have a lower glycemic impact.
- Try Sourdough: Authentic sourdough undergoes a long fermentation process that can improve digestibility and lower its glycemic index compared to regular white bread.
- Pair Wisely: When eating bread, pair it with healthy fats and lean proteins, like avocado or chicken, to slow digestion and further stabilize blood sugar.
